The Trine University chapter of Engineers Without Borders (EWB) will host a golf outing Saturday, Oct. 9, at the university's Zollner Golf Course.
EWB is an international relief organization that provides all engineering services and 95% of construction costs in developing communities to assist with basic infrastructure needs.
The Trine Student Chapter is currently in its fifth year of their multi-year commitment in assisting a rural village in Ecuador to obtain a consistent source of water during the dry season. Proceeds from the golf outing will be used to purchase the materials needed to build spring boxes, a submersible pump, and pipes to collect untapped spring water.
The cost to play will be 100$ per person for team play, while hole sponsorships will also be available for individuals and companies at 100$ as well. Players will also be provided with a box lunch and a golf cart for their 18-hole game.
